I just talked to the seller. His eBay credentials were compromised. This makes sense because the high bid was $2000, so why would he offer it to you for $1575? Seems to me that the second chance offer would be to the guy that bid up to $2000, not you.

Anywho, it'* all fake...and yet another reason why I'm getting fed up with eBay. Their security is going down the tubes.
